Transaction e59a77a9c8e768db5c6d2507357eaaf74a1c3121e5834309d1d2621c7a06027b
1 Input
1 Output
-
e59a77a9c8e768db5c6d2507357eaaf74a1c3121e5834309d1d2621c7a06027b:0
- value
- 529186
- script pubkey
- OP_0 OP_PUSHBYTES_20 4519acabd6aa33a0ecf0e1c49d90819c991a4d2a
- address
- bc1qg5v6e27k4ge6pm8su8zfmyypnjv35nf2eqrlen